Callum Turner Reportedly Considered for Next James Bond role

Rumors are swirling that Callum Turner has become the top choice to portray James Bond in Denis Villeneuves upcoming reboot of the iconic action-thriller franchise. The film has yet to officially announce its lead actor, but speculation about who will succeed Daniel Craig is intensifying.

Alongside Turner, other potential candidates include Aaron Taylor-Johnson and Henry Cavill, who have been widely discussed by fans as possible successors. According to a source from the betting company Coral (via The Standard), Turners odds have risen dramatically, moving from 5-2 to 7-4 after increased betting activity.

Taylor-Johnson and Theo James currently follow in second place with odds of 3-1. Turner has long been considered a frontrunner for the role. Last month, Time & Tide reported, citing VegasInsider, that Turner overtook Taylor-Johnson with odds of +262 (implied probability: 27.6%). Taylor-Johnson was second at +280 (26.3%), followed by Cavill (+762; 11.6%), James (+964; 9.4%), and Lowden and Dickinson (+1534; 6.1%).

Interest in Turners casting was further fueled by a report from The Telegraph, which highlighted a possible visit by Turner and his fiance, Dua Lipa, to the GoldenEye resort in Oracabessa Bay, Jamaica. The resort, historically significant, was once owned by Ian Fleming, the creator of James Bond, who wrote many of his novels there.

Turner is known for his performances in the Fantastic Beasts series and Masters of the Air, and he recently gained recognition for his role in A24s romantic comedy Eternity, alongside Elizabeth Olsen and Miles Teller.
